I wanted to point out that while we did make the crust you could totally just buy pizza dough and roll it out to put on top. Which is why I’ve included this recipe in the quick dishes section. You can totally shortcut it for a go to meal on a busy day. We did think that it was a bit too bready so next time we will either make two pans and take one to a neighbor or cut the pizza dough in half.

How Long Will Left-over Pizza Keep?

Left over pizza will last about 5 days in the refrigerator.

It should be tightly wrapped in plastic or foil.

Does Pepperoni Have To Be Refrigerated?

Pepperoni, whole and unopened, can be stored indefinitely in the refrigerator or up to 6 weeks in the pantry.

Once it has been opened, it must be refrigerated.

Pepperoni will keep in the refrigerator for up to 3 weeks.

Can You Use Spaghetti Sauce for Pizza Sauce?

Pizza Sauce is usually thicker than spaghetti sauce, which contains more water.

Spaghetti sauce and pizza sauce are made from the same basic ingredients.

Spaghetti sauce can be used in place of pizza sauce.

Upside Down Pizza Casserole

Upside Down Pizza Casserole

No ratings yet
Servings: 4 -6 servings
Prep Time: 25 minutes
Cook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 55 minutes

Ingredients 

Sauce

  • 26 oz pizza sauce
  • 2 cups shredded Mozzarella cheese
  • 1/2 pound Italian sausage
  • Pepperoni to taste

Dough

  • 1 Tablespoon sugar
  • 1 1/2 cups water
  • 1 teaspoon yeast
  • 4 1/4 white bread flour
  • 1/1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 2 Tablespoons butter, melted

Topping

  • 1/2 stick butter
  • 1 clove garlic

Instructions

  • In a glass measuring cup, add the sugar, water, and yeast.
  • Allow to foam for 5 to 10 minutes.
  • Add the butter and stir gently.
  • Place the flour and salt in a large bowl, whisk to combine and then add the yeast mixture.
  • Stir until the dough comes together then place in a lightly oiled bowl and cover with a towel to rise for 1-2 hours.
  • When you are ready to make the pizza preheat oven to 375*.
  • Brown the sausage in a skillet.
  • Add spaghetti sauce or pizza sauce and stir to combine.
  • In a 2 quart baking dish add the spaghetti sauce mixture. and top with cheese then the pepperoni.
  • On a flat, lightly floured surface roll dough out to the size a little bigger then the baking dish.
  • Put dough over the top of the sauce.
  • Roll dough edges under to seal the sauce in and make it look nice.
  • Melt butter and add crushed garlic.
  • Brush butter mixture on top of dough.
  • Add a sprinkle of Italian seasoning if you'd like.
  • Bake 20 minutes.
  • Let stand 10 Minutes.

Notes

to reheat, place in a 350 degree oven for 15-20 minutes
